Sambas and Trench coats:
In South Africa in 2024, the combination of Adidas Samba sneakers and trench coats has become a popular fashion trend, particularly among younger generations. Trench coats from brands like Nike and Mango have been by South African consumers, with the lightweight material and fresh takes on the classic design appealing to those looking for comfortable yet stylish outerwear.
Keep in mind these above brands can be substituted with stores such as PQ Clothing, Shein, Exact, Foschini and Superbalist – just to name a few at more affordable prices.
The oversized fit and high-low hemline of these trench coats have added a modern twist to the traditional look. The pairing of trench coats with Adidas Samba sneakers, a classic shoe style, has become a signature look that reflects the unique style and culture of South Africa in 2024.
Oversized Silhouettes:
In South Africa for 2024, oversized silhouettes have made a significant appearance in men's fashion. This trend was showcased at South African Menswear Week Autumn/Winter 2024, where Markham unveiled their boldest collection yet.
The oversized silhouettes featured in suits, blazers, and overcoats were characterised by wide lapels, relatively tight waists, and broad, sharp shoulders.
The colour palette was predominantly earthy, breathing new life into classic pieces. This trend is expected to elevate men's fashion in the coming months, offering a fresh and stylish approach to dressing. These clothing pieces are also obtainable at stores like Zara, Cotton On, Relay Jeans, etc.
Must-have trending colours for winter fashion 2024:
The top three must-have colours for winter fashion in South Africa in 2024 are fiery red, emerald green, and sapphire blue. Fiery red is a bold choice that exudes warmth and drama, while emerald green offers a touch of opulence and sophistication.
Sapphire blue, a regal jewel tone, is perfect for winter evenings, adding glamour and elegance to any outfit. These vibrant hues are a refreshing break from the usual dark and sombre tones that typically dominate winter wardrobes, allowing you to express your style and personality.
